Transaction 58e6f7ede137e0d3d9ca4d7fce55da0ea868a1a768228dd1dca49e3064588857
1 Input
1 Output
-
58e6f7ede137e0d3d9ca4d7fce55da0ea868a1a768228dd1dca49e3064588857:0
- value
- 143340
- script pubkey
- OP_0 OP_PUSHBYTES_20 7562c19235e5b76f73d8a45eb93190a1a0633128
- address
- bc1qw43vry34ukmk7u7c530tjvvs5xsxxvfgeu5tud